Panamint Kangaroo Rat

Dipodomys panamintinus

Summary 2

The Panamint kangaroo rat, Dipodomys panamintinus, is a species of rodent in the family Heteromyidae. It is endemic to the Mojave Desert in California and Nevada, in the United States. Their tails are 7 inches long. They are good swimmers. The Panamint kangaroo rat is named after an area of its range in the Panamint Valley and Panamint Range Mountains just west of Death Valley.
